WebbWithin the infraorbital canal it has three branches, the posterior superior alveolar nerve, middle superior alveolar nerve and anterior superior alveolar nerve. After traversing the canal it emerges onto the anterior … WebbThe middle superior alveolar nerve leaves the ION in the posterior portion of the infraorbital canal and descends anteriorly in the lateral wall of the maxillary sinus to supply the premolar teeth. This nerve has also been shown to have anastomoses with the posterior superior alveolar nerves ( Shankland, 2001b ). Anterior Superior Alveolar Nerve

Webb13 okt. 2024 · The posterior superior nasal nerves, also known as the short sphenopalatine nerves, are branches of the pterygopalatine ganglion. There are lateral and medial branches which supply the nasal cavity. Gross anatomy The nerves branch off the maxil... WebbThe posterior superior alveolar nerves arise from the maxillary nerve within the PPF just after the maxillary nerve provides its ganglionic branches to the PPG (Cryer, 1916 ).
